An Alexandria man is facing felony charges after being arrested earlier this month for allegedly strangling a former roommate in a parking lot of an apartment complex in the city’s West End.
The victim reported to police that on Monday, July 6, he met the suspect, Amir Jlassi, in a parking lot in the 5000 block of Seminary Road to talk about $750 for a utility bill that Jlassi and other roommates owed him. The victim said he recorded the incident on his phone, and that Jlassi then strangled, punched and spit on him, causing him to briefly lose consciousness. He also said that Jlassi stole his phone, according to a recently released search warrant affidavit.
“When [the victim] met Mr. Jlassi in the parking lot, [the victim] advised that Mr. Jlassi spit in his face,” police said in the search warrant affidavit. “Mr. Jlassi then punched [the victim] in the face and placed him into a headlock strangling him until he lost consciousness for a few seconds.”…
